一 信息一旦过剩
1971年,一位研究组织的学者写下了一句后来被反复引用的话:信息一旦过剩,就会制造注意力的贫困。
他接着说,在一个信息丰富的世界里,信息真正消耗掉的是接受者的注意力;而信息的大部分成本,其实由接受者承担。
这句话在当时是一个诊断。而更值得留意的是他紧接着做的事:他开始问,能不能为这种稀缺资源找到一个衡量的单位,能不能把它配置好。
从被看见的那一刻起,注意力就是一样准备被算的东西。
这一点和前面十九篇的起手式很不一样。那些篇里,构要通约的东西都已经在世界上摆着:一片地在那里,一船货在那里,一天的工时在那里,只是没有共同的单位。注意力不是。它不占地方,不能被搬动,不能被存起来留到明天,而且它在被使用的同时就消失了。要给这样东西造一把尺子,得先造出它的痕迹。
造痕迹这件事在后面每一节都会出现,而且形式越来越细。先是有没有看见,然后是有没有点,然后是停了多久,滚到了哪里,从哪里来,接下来去了哪里,和谁有关系,以及这一切加起来能推出什么。每加一样,尺子就更细一分;而每细一分,原先算不出来的东西就多进来一批。
二十三年后,1994年十月,一个网站上线了横幅广告,通常被视为网络横幅广告的开端。那则广告后来被记住,是因为它的点击率据说达到了四成四。
而当时的从业者回顾这件事,强调的不是终于可以在网上放广告。他们强调的是另一件:广告主第一次能够知道,有多少人看见了这则广告,有多少人和它发生了互动。
这个差别决定了此后三十年。报纸和电视也卖广告,而它们能报出的只是发行量和收视率,是一个估出来的总数。一则电视广告播出去,谁看了,谁走开去倒水了,谁看了却毫无反应,没有人知道。广告主付的钱里,有一半是买了一个自己永远无法核对的数。
这才是分界线。
从这一刻起,受众不再是一团模糊的人群。它被拆成了一件一件可以计数的事:一次展示,一次点击,一次互动。
而一样东西一旦可以计数,它就可以被结算;可以被结算,就可以被竞价;可以被竞价,就会有人去想办法让这个数变大。这条路前面几篇已经走过好几遍,只是这一次,路的尽头站着的不是一片地或者一批货。
前面十九篇里,余项一直是从账本里溢出来的东西。它是那笔算不清的旧账,那块量得准却不细看的栏目,那份拿不出的凭据,那些没有栏目的连线,那个在系统性风险上读数为零的人。
构对付它的办法换过九种,而九种都是防守:松开,改名,不问,折算,收边界,给轨道,要凭据,重新分类,不让它上账。
接下来这三十年发生的事情是反过来的。
构不再等余项溢出。它主动去拿。
要说清楚,主动去拿这件事并不等于抢。它做的是另一件更根本的事:把原先没有形状的东西造出形状来。一个人今天心不在焉,昨天多待了三分钟,上个月忽然想买点什么,这些事情从来都在发生,只是从来不成其为一个可以记下来的事件。构要做的第一步,是先让它们变成事件。
二 在内在上会偏向广告主
1998年,两位研究生发表了一篇关于大规模超文本网络搜索引擎的论文。那是后来那家公司的技术起点。
论文完整版本的附录里,有一段对广告资助的搜索表示明确怀疑。那句要害是:广告资助的搜索引擎,在内在上会偏向广告主。
这不是后来的批评者替他们发明的悖论。这是他们自己在创业之初写下的判断。
这一句的位置,和第九篇里那半个被删掉的斯密,第十七篇里那条几乎从不使用的条款,是同一类东西。构在自己的档案里留下了一份对自己的警告,而那份警告完好地保存着,谁都翻得到。它没有被销毁,它只是没有被采纳。
正因为如此,后来的转向才更值得看清楚。它不是技术必然如此。它是在商业压力和一种可以规模化的盈利模式之间,走上了自己曾经警惕过的那条路。
这一点对反对宿命论很要紧。整套后来的机制常常被讲成技术自己长成的样子:有了网络就会有广告,有了广告就会有追踪,有了追踪就会有画像。而这两个人当初写下的那句话说明,当时至少有人看得见另一条路,而且看得见走上这条路会付出什么。路是被选的,不是被推着走的。
那条路的形状,在同一段时间里由另一家公司先跑出来。
1998年到 2001年之间,一家搜索公司把按点击付费的搜索广告做成了明确的市场。2001年,它公开说自己是绩效付费搜索的市场创造者。仅那一年的第二季度,它就促成了三亿二千三百万次付费的定向引荐,并让大约四万五千家广告主,对搜索结果的排序位置竞价。
只有在有人点击的时候才收费。
这一步的分量很容易被略过,所以要说明白。
在此之前,广告是按版面和时段定价的。一个整版多少钱,黄金时段三十秒多少钱,发行量多少,收视率多少。买的是位置,是曝光的机会,是一段时间里可能被多少人看见。
按点击付费改掉的是计价的对象。广告主买的不再是位置,是一次动作。
这次改动看上去只是让计价更公道:你的广告没人理,你就不必付钱。听上去是广告主占了便宜。而它真正的后果在另一头。既然只有动作才算数,那么整台机器就会朝着让动作发生的方向长,而不是朝着让内容变好的方向长。第十三篇里说过,构一旦选定一个计量单位,后面所有的力气都会往那个单位上使。
而那个动作,由一个具体的人在某一个具体的时刻做出。
于是广告主和这个人之间,第一次有了一条可以核对的线。从前那笔糊涂账里,广告主付钱买一个估出来的总数;现在他付的每一分钱,背后都对应着某一个人真的抬了一下手。这在广告业内部被当成一次彻底的进步,而且它确实是。
2000年第四季度,那家搜索公司推出了自助式的文字广告,起初按展示收费;到 2002年第一季度,它把整套广告完全改成了按点击收费。
从这里开始,一台机器有了它的基本单位。这个单位不是一寸版面,不是一秒钟,不是一千次曝光。
是一个人抬手点了一下。
这个单位有一个前面所有尺子都不具备的性质:它必须由被量的那个人亲自完成。一亩地不必同意被丈量,一船货不必配合过秤,而这个单位不行。没有人点,这个数就不存在。整台机器的原料,只能由几十亿个人每天亲手生产,而他们做这件事的时候,不认为自己在生产任何东西。
三 一次搜索触发一次拍卖
2004年,那家公司准备上市,提交的文件里把自己的机器讲得非常清楚。
广告主只在有人点击的时候付钱。而每一次搜索查询,都会触发一次自动的拍卖。
广告的排序不只取决于出价。它还取决于点击率这一类被用来代表兴趣的指标。更相关,更有针对性的广告,会因为被更频繁地点击而自动上升。
文件里给了一个定价的例子。甲出价一美元,实际只需支付六角一分;乙出价六角,实际支付五角一分;丙出价五角,却按五分钱的最低价成交。
这个例子值得停一下,因为它显示的是一套很精巧的东西:出价高的人不一定按自己的出价付钱,付多少取决于排在他后面的人出了多少,以及他自己的广告被点击的可能性有多大。
一个人的出价,和他实际付出的价格之间,隔着一层预测。
这层预测是这台机器最要紧的零件。它意味着广告主付的钱不只取决于他愿意出多少,还取决于平台认为他的广告有多大可能被点。也就是说,平台既是拍卖的组织者,又是估价的人,而它估的那个数直接决定了它自己收多少。这个位置在从前的市场里是不存在的:拍卖行不参与定价,交易所不猜哪只股票会涨。
这是这台机器和从前所有市场的分别所在。
在从前的市场里,价格是在两个人之间形成的。买家出价,卖家还价,或者拍卖师喊到没有人再加。价格是一次谈判或者一次竞价的结果,而参与的是买卖双方。
在这里,参与形成价格的还有第三方,而这个第三方并不在场,也不知道自己参与了。
他就是那个正在搜索的人。
他的搜索词进入了这次拍卖,他过去的点击习惯进入了这次拍卖,他被估计出来的兴趣进入了这次拍卖。他决定了谁排在前面,也决定了排在前面的人要付多少钱。
而他自己不知道这场拍卖发生过。整个过程从他按下回车到页面出现,不到一秒钟。
不到一秒这件事不是技术细节,它是这套安排能够成立的条件。任何需要人反应的环节,都会把速度拖慢到无法进行几十亿次;而任何快到人来不及察觉的东西,也就无从被质疑。构过去要靠遮盖来减少追问,第十七篇里说过那层遮盖的作用是省力。这里连遮盖都不必了,因为整件事在被察觉之前已经结束。
2003年第一季度,同一家公司把这套逻辑推出了搜索的范围。加入网络的网站可以在自己的页面上放置这套广告,广告主仍然按点击付费。
于是不只是搜索的那一刻,而是浏览的很多时刻,都被接进了同一套结算系统。
网页内容,广告位,广告主的投放,看的人的动作,被拴在了一起。
2007年,一家联邦机构允许那家公司以三十一亿美元收购一家广告技术公司,并明确说明不会以隐私为理由阻止这笔交易,因为那超出它反垄断的权限;同时它也承认,整个在线广告市场都存在隐私问题。
回头看,这笔收购的意义在于:搜索广告的拍卖逻辑,和展示广告的投送,追踪与第三方投放的基础设施,被更深地缝在了一起。
缝在一起之后,一个人在网上的行踪就不再是许多段互不相干的片段。他在这个网站看的东西,会影响他在另一个网站看到什么;他昨天搜过的词,会跟着他到今天。第十八篇里说过,那台机器最后开始记录别的账本;这里的方向不同,它记录的仍然是外面的世界,只是它把外面那个世界连缀成了一条线。
四 即使消费者从未点击任何广告
要把行为连成轨迹,需要一样东西:能够认出这是同一个人。
1999年到 2000年前后,一种存放在浏览器里的识别标记,和广告网络一起,把一个人在这个网站上看了什么,推进成了他跨很多网站都做了什么。
2000年,那家联邦机构向国会提交了一份关于网络画像的文件。
里面说,广告网络收集到的信息,往往和它自己那个识别号相关联,而不是直接对应某一个真实姓名。
然后它写下了一句更要紧的话:这类信息,即使消费者从未点击任何广告,也会被收集。
这句话给出了一种此前没有出现过的处境。
前面十九篇里,一个人要进入账本,总要先做点什么。他要借一笔钱,签一份契,交一次租,进一次厂,买一件东西,或者至少要在某一份名册上被登记一次。账本记的是发生过的交易。
而在这里,不需要交易。不需要点击。不需要同意。不需要知道。
只要经过。
这三个字标出了一条界线。前面十九篇里,一个人和构之间总要有一次接触:他签了字,他交了钱,他被登记,他领了工,他被判过一次。有接触,就有一个时点可以指认,可以争论,也可以在事后追究。而经过不留下这样的时点。
这件事对余项的性质也说明了一层。前面几篇里,余项要现形,通常得等到某个时刻:清算的那一天,裁定的那一场,资源不够分的那几个星期。而这里的记录是连续的,没有那种时刻。一样东西如果一直在被记,却从来没有一个需要对账的日子,那么它究竟被记了些什么,就永远没有被摆上桌面的机会。
那份文件里的几组数字值得原样摆出来。在当时的抽样里,五成七的繁忙网站允许第三方放置识别标记,而其中只有二成二在隐私政策里提到过第三方的标记或者数据收集。在最大的一百家网站里,七成八允许第三方标记,只有五成一披露。
还有一个数字更说明处境:当时只有四成的电脑使用者听说过这种识别标记。
它还记下了当时的一种担忧:这类画像可能被用来决定商品和服务的价格与条件,甚至用于人寿保险。评论者给这种做法起了个名字,借用的是过去银行在地图上画线圈出不放贷区域的说法,叫作在网络上画线。
这一点要说清楚,因为它把整件事从温和的更懂你,推到了另一个地方。
被画像不只意味着看到更贴合的广告。它可能意味着同样一件商品对你报出另一个价格,意味着某一份保险对你另有条件,意味着某些机会根本不会出现在你眼前,而你不会知道它们本来存在。
第十九篇里说过,救助的那把尺子照得到机构照不到个人。这里的方向相反:这把尺子照得极细,细到一个人自己都没有察觉的地步。
而两件事的共同点是,被照的那一方都不在场。
不在场这三个字,是前面几篇一直在打转的那个问题的又一种形态。第十三篇里,那些说不出凭据的人不在裁定的现场;第十六篇里,册子外面的人不在编册子的现场;第十九篇里,失去房子的人不在决定救谁的现场。而这一次更彻底:他不但不在现场,他连自己被算过这件事都不知道。
五 朋友的背书
2012年,另一家公司准备上市,它的文件里写着另一种东西。
当一个人点了赞,或者对一条帖子留了言,这个动作会通过信息流分享给他的朋友。而品牌可以购买一种产品,来显著提高这种社交行为的到达率,分发频率和显著性。
翻成日常的话:你觉得某样东西不错,这件事本身成了可以被购买的库存。
这里要留一句公道话。一个人告诉朋友某样东西好用,这件事本来就一直在发生,而且是市场里最古老的东西之一。第一篇里那些互相记着人情的往来,靠的正是这个。平台没有发明它,平台做的是给它接上了一个价目表。
这一步走得比按点击付费更远。
按点击付费买的是你的动作。这里买的是你的动作在别人那里的分量。
而这个分量之所以值钱,恰恰因为它不是广告。
一则广告出现在页面上,人是有防备的:知道这是买来的位置,知道说话的人拿了钱。而朋友点的那个赞不带这层提示。它出现在同一条信息流里,长得和别的东西一样,而它已经被付过费了。你的朋友对一则广告将信将疑,对你点过赞这件事却不会。人格性的信任在这里没有被绕开,它被当成了原料。
这一步之所以能做成,靠的是一个很小的技术差别:社交平台知道谁和谁是朋友。前面那些广告机器知道一个人看过什么,而这台机器还知道他认识谁,谁会看见他做的事,谁的话他更容易听。关系这样东西原本只存在于当事人的记忆里,没有名册,没有编号,也没有强弱之分。被记下来之后,它有了这三样。
前面几篇里说过很多次:匿名的价格和人格化的信任从来不是谁替代谁。
第六篇里,交子要靠人肯认才立得住。第十七篇里,那把共同的尺子最后要靠一群人愿不愿意继续认账。第十八篇里,标准合同和评级之下,每一个接头处仍然埋着一点必须相信对方的地方。
那些都是人格性从底下顶上来,把匿名机器撑住。
这一次不一样。
这一次是匿名机器主动伸手去取人格性,把它折算成可以定价的分发能力。
信任没有撑住机器。信任成了机器的进料。
两者的分别可以这样看。撑住机器的东西,是机器坏掉时才被想起来的;当成进料的东西,是机器每天正常运转时就在消耗的。前者在危机里现形,后者在平常日子里一点一点变少,而且没有哪一天会有人注意到它少了。
而进料是会被消耗的。一个人如果发现朋友的推荐里掺着买来的分发,他下一次看到朋友点赞时就会多想一层。这层多想不会立刻显现在任何一个数字上,它慢慢积累,而积累到某一天,那样被当成原料的东西就不如从前值钱了。构在这里遇到的是一个它很难处理的对象:越是用力开采,矿脉越薄。
六 估计行动率
到这里可以看那个最要紧的地方了。
在展示广告这一侧,2009年前后出现了实时竞价。一份产业回顾提到,某个广告交易平台上通过实时竞价成交的库存占比,从 2010年一月的百分之八,跳到 2011年五月的百分之六十八。
一年多的时间里,从不到一成变成近七成。
这条曲线的形状在前面几篇里出现过。第十八篇里的名义本金,第十四篇里的储备与负债,涨起来的时候都是这样:没有哪一年发生过突变,每一年都只是比上一年多做了一点,而回头看已经换了一个世界。
到这个阶段,广告不再是在页面边角上被卖一次。每一次展示,都可能触发一次自动的,瞬时的,跨平台的竞价。
而这些竞价的排序公式里,有一项东西值得单独拿出来。
按那家社交平台向广告主的说明,拍卖看的是总价值,由三部分构成:出价,估计行动率,以及广告质量。
估计行动率。
这四个字要慢读。
它的意思是:平台估计,眼前这个具体的人,看到这则广告之后,会采取那个动作的概率有多大。会不会点。会不会安装。会不会填表。会不会买。
而这个估计,直接进入价格。
要说明白的是,这个估计并不需要准。它只需要比对手的估计更准一点点,而且是在大数上更准一点点。单看某一个人,平台可能完全猜错;而在几亿次展示上平均下来,那一点点优势就是钱。这也是这套机器和从前那些尺子的又一处分别:它从不打算把任何一个具体的人量准,它只需要把一大群人量得比别人略准。
前面十九篇里,构定价的对象都是已经存在或者已经发生的东西。一片土地有面积,一天劳动有时长,一笔债有本金,一份合约有名义本金,一栋房子有成交价。哪怕是最抽象的那些,期权,互换,合成产品,它们定价的对象也是一件已经存在的标的物在将来的表现。
在这里,被定价的是一件还没有发生的事,而且很可能永远不会发生。
你没有点。你可能永远不会点。而你会不会点这件事,已经在几十毫秒之前被估了一个数,这个数已经决定了哪一家广告主赢得了这次展示,以及它要为这次展示付多少钱。
一个人的可能性被结算了,而这个可能性并没有兑现,也不需要兑现。
这里可以顺手回头看一眼。第十一篇里,劳动力这项商品之所以特别,是因为卖的不是已经做完的活,是一段时间内做工的能力。那已经是往前挪了一步:被交易的东西还没有发生。而这里又往前挪了一大步。劳动力至少还要被实际使用,雇主付了钱就要把人叫来上工。这里不必。你的可能性被卖掉了,而你可以什么都不做。
工业时代的共同尺度是工时,件数,运费,价格,利率。这些东西都指向已经完成的事。
这个时代新增的共同尺度是点击率,单次点击成本,相关性分数,质量排名,估计行动率,单条广告的平均价格,一个人的终身价值。
这些东西指向的是尚未发生的事,以及一个人有多容易被预料。
严格地说,这并不是对一个人的内心的占有。谁也没有拿到你的想法。
它占有和交易的,是内心留下的外部痕迹,以及从这些痕迹里推算出来的可预测性。
这个区分要守住,不能夸大。谁也没有读到你的想法,谁也没有拿走你的意志。可预测性不是内心,它是内心在外面留下的规律。一个人仍然可以随时不按规律来,而这件事恰恰是后面要讲的。
而这里出现了这一整段历史里最要紧的一个转折。
一旦可预测性本身成了商品,那么提高可预测性就成了生意。
一位研究这套机制的学者把这句话说到了底:预测行为最稳妥的方式,就是在行为源头介入并塑造它。
第十八篇里说过,模型不是站在市场旁边描述市场,它进到市场里去改变市场;被量的对象不再站着不动,它按尺子给出的读数移动。
这里再进一层。
尺子不再只是等着被量的东西移动。它开始动手把被量的东西修成更好量的样子。
一个更容易被预测的人,在这套账本上读数更高。于是那些让人变得更容易被预测的做法,就都有了经济上的理由:固定的提示,恰好在你要走的时候出现的推荐,把你的一天切成许多个相同长度的片段。
不是因为有人恶意。是因为在这本账上,可预测就是价值。
这是构最难对付的一种形态。前面九种办法都是它对付余项的手段,而这里出现的是第十种,而且是唯一一种朝外用力的:它不再处理已经溢出的东西,它去改造那个会溢出的源头,让它少溢出一点。一样东西如果本来就不会跑出尺子,构就不必再费心去收拾它。
七 说得太新还是说得不够
上面那一整套讲法,来自一位学者提出的命题,而这个命题争议很大,值得把两边都摆出来。
她的核心叙述是这样的。那家搜索公司在互联网早期发现,人的行为留下的痕迹不只是改善服务的副产品,它可以被抽取,加工,出售。她给这种被抽走的东西起了个名字,叫行为剩余。行为剩余被加工成预测产品,卖进一种关于人的未来行为的市场;而到了后期,平台不只预测行为,还通过一整套设计去调校和诱导行为。
她还给了一个数字:那家公司的收入从 2001年的八千六百万美元,增到 2004年的三十二亿美元,涨了三十五倍多。她认为正是这个增速,把原先藏着的那项发明暴露了出来。
支持她的人看重的是这套命名的能力。免费服务,个性化,小红点,推荐流,智能家居,黑箱拍卖,这些零碎的经验被放进了一条连续的历史线索里。有评论者说这本书既是描述上的力作,也是理论上的胜利,并同意它确实描写出了一种新的商业模式,一种新的提取方式,和一种新的控制方式。
而批评有四类,而且它们彼此不同。
把这四类原样摆出来是必要的,因为它们不是同一种反对。有的说它把新东西说得太新,有的说它把旧东西说得太少,有的说它的话讲得太重,有的说这件事早就有人讲过而且讲得更接近根子。四类里的每一类,都可以在承认前面六节所有事实的前提下成立。
第一类说她把这件事说得太新了。同一位评论者指出,更早的研究传统没有被充分处理;而把这套东西描述成对一片无法之地的占据,是不够的,因为它和法律的关系要复杂得多,也生产性得多。批评者并不否认新东西存在,只是认为它建立在一段更长的法制,基础设施与治理史之上。
第二类说,监控太多,资本主义太少。一位批评者写下过一句很锋利的话:监控资本主义,不出所料地,更多是监控,而不是资本主义。他的意思不是替平台开脱,而是说:如果只盯着行为剩余,就会把更深的资本积累逻辑当成背景噪音,而那里有长期盈利,竞争压力,成本外部化,国家支持,全球不平等。
第三类来自法律与政策的分析者。有一篇长评承认她抓住了真实的危险,却认为论证常被过度的夸张覆盖;他们更愿意使用监控经济这个说法,而不是监控资本主义,并明确表示要质疑那种与前身存在激进断裂的判断。这里的分歧不是有没有问题,而是这些问题够不够格被命名为一个新的资本主义阶段。
第四类来自更早的劳动研究传统。有研究者把社交媒体描述成玩耍即劳动的场域,强调闲暇时间和劳动时间的边界被打散;另有研究者把平台化描述为把大量报酬过低或者根本无酬的任务分配给使用者,并通过标准化,碎片化和任务化去协调这些贡献。对这一派来说,重点不是一种全新的资本主义逻辑,而是数字资本主义把劳动,消费,游戏和社交重新组织进了价值增殖。
还有一类强调全球不平等,把数据关系理解成一种数据殖民:不是说今天简单重复旧殖民主义,而是说人类生活本身被不断征用为积累的原料。
而在这一点上,有一位同样研究数字劳动的学者提出过一条提醒,它值得原样记下来。他说,直接把当代的数据机制类比为奴隶制,帝国主义或者殖民,可能会错过这套新安排在历史上的独特性。
这条提醒对怎么写这一段历史很要紧。
第八篇里写过一次把人整个压进价格平面的事,那里有法权上的占有和买卖,有暴力,有把人写进保险单的记录。这里没有那些。
分别不只在有没有暴力。更要紧的分别在于交易的对象。那里被压进价格平面的是一个人的整个人身,而且这件事在法律上被写明,可以被抵押,被继承,被写进保险单。这里没有任何一份文件写着谁属于谁,而且写不出来,因为被交易的东西根本不是一个可以归属的实体。
这里发生的是另一件事:没有人在法律上占有你,而你的注意力和行为,被努力维持在随时可价,可算,可卖的状态。
把两者混成一种,既冤枉了历史,也放过了眼前这一种的独特之处。
这条纪律在前面已经用过一次。第十六篇里把三场饥荒并读,那里也要求把三种排除人的技术分清楚,而不是笼统地说它们都是一回事。分清楚不是为了减轻分量,恰恰相反:只有把一样东西的具体形状说准了,才谈得上知道它到底做了什么。
八 逃出去的东西
最后一组争论是关于该怎么办的,而它同样没有收口。
一派主张把数据当作劳动。有几位研究者在 2018年提出,应当至少在一定程度上把数据视为劳动,而不是视为企业凭观察自然生成的资本。他们的论点是:平台是数据的主导买方,接近于一种买方独占的力量;把数据当成免费的,会低估使用者的贡献,加剧分配的不平等,也让主导平台长期从这个零价格里得益。
这一派的长处是它把免费这个说法拆掉了。
免费这两个字在前面几篇里已经露过面。第十二篇里,家务之所以在账上是零,一半原因是它从来没有被要求报价。这里的情形相似而不相同:那里是没有人去算,这里是算得极细,只是算出来的收益归了另一边。使用平台的人并不是毫无贡献地白用服务,平台的价值确实部分依赖他们持续产生的信号,偏好,文本,图像,点击,标注和反馈。
而异议有好几种。
一种是概念上的。有学者在 2024年直接问:数据贡献真的是劳动吗。他的回答是,按日常关于工作的观念看,数据贡献通常并不满足人们对重要性,努力程度和人际承认的直觉要求。他不是说不该监管,是说把所有数据贡献都称作劳动,概念上可能延伸过头。
一种是政治经济上的。有研究者认为更合适的说法不是数据即劳动,而是数据即资本;关心的重点不该是给使用者补发工资,而是数据如何进入无止境的积累运动。
还有一种更根本。有研究者不愿意把重点放在报酬上,他们认为如果把问题说成给数据发工资,很可能过快接受了平台设定的那把共同尺度,仿佛一切都可以靠补偿解决。而他们要指出的是,平台并不是只少付了你一笔钱,它在重做生活世界的边界,让更多本来不该被持续征收的东西变成随时可提取的投入。
把两派压成两句话:
一派问,既然使用它的人创造了价值,为什么不付钱。
另一派问,为什么要先接受把生活切成可结算输入这个前提。
前者要把这些人重新拉进合同与分配。后者怀疑合同这套语言已经晚了一步,因为边界在此之前就被改写了。
两边其实都承认同一件事实,只是往下走的方向不同。承认的是:有一样属于人的东西正在被持续地取走,而取走它的过程没有经过一次真正的商量。分歧在于,要不要用商量的语言去追回它。
这里不裁决。
而无论站在哪一边,有一件事在材料上是清楚的:这把尺子从来没有量全过。
2000年那份文件已经记下,当时只有四成人听说过那种识别标记,而画像本身对被画的人不可见。识别标记可以被删掉,浏览器设置可以被改动,而不知情本身就让画像不稳定。
后来的事情更直接。有研究发现,某地区的隐私规则引入之后,展示广告改变购买意向的效果大约下降了六成五。
这个数字要两面读。
一面是,定向广告的价值不是想象出来的,它是真的,而且相当大。
另一面是,这套给内部定价的机器高度依赖追踪能力,而追踪能力不是不可逆的。它可以被法律削掉一块,被浏览器削掉一块,被操作系统削掉一块。
这一点值得记住,因为前面十九篇里很少出现。构的量程一路是往外扩的:从泥板扩到硬币,从硬币扩到纸,从纸扩到方程,从方程扩到几百万亿的合约面值。而这一次,量程被人为地推回去了一截,并且推它的不是危机,是规则和设备。构的边界第一次被从外面往回收,而且收得动。
那家社交平台在 2024年的年报里,仍然向投资者承认:监管环境,第三方的移动系统和浏览器的变化,已经限制了它获取信号,进行定向和测量的能力,并对广告收入产生了不利影响。
一家把可预测性做成主营业务的公司,在自己的正式文件里写下这句话,等于承认了一件事:那把尺子的量程,不是由被量的世界决定的,是由允许它伸到哪里决定的。
现在可以回到那句流传很广的话了:你不是顾客,你是被卖的东西。
这句话粗,而且不准。
平台很少给一整个人贴一个价。它给的是一串更碎的,不断波动的影子价格:你下一次点击值多少,你多停留三秒会让这条广告的相关性提高多少,你朋友的一个赞能给一个品牌带来多少杠杆,你被判断为高意向会让广告主多出多少钱,你的画像会不会让你在某个市场上被归为高风险,因而付出更高的价格。
被做成市场对象的,不是法理意义上的那个人。
是那个人的可预测的外观。
这个说法听上去像是一种缓和,其实不是。一样东西被当成你来交易,和你本人被交易,在法权上完全不同;而在日常的经历里,两者的距离没有那么远。你申请一份保险,对面看的是那个外观;你打开一个页面,给你的价是照着那个外观算的;你想找一份工,先被读到的也是那个外观。你本人始终在场,而在场的你不参与那些计算。
一个人身上最难被预测的部分,恰恰是他最像他自己的那部分:改主意,不按提示走,把手机扣过去,今天不想买,明天忽然想买,说不清为什么。
这些在这本账上不是价值。它们是噪音。
前面十九篇里,余项是被账本漏在外面的东西。这里的余项是被账本认定为噪音的东西:它没有被漏掉,它被量到了,而且被扣掉了,因为它降低了预测的准确度。
而它降低预测准确度这件事,恰好是它还在的证据。
账还没有算平,它仍旧在记。
1. The Poverty of Attention
In 1971 a scholar who studied organizations wrote a sentence that would be quoted for decades afterward: that once information becomes abundant, it manufactures a poverty of attention. In a world rich with information, he went on, what information truly consumes is the attention of whoever receives it, and so most of the real cost of information is paid not by the party producing it but by the party forced to take it in.
At the time this was meant only as a diagnosis. What deserves more attention is what he did immediately afterward: he began asking whether this newly scarce resource could be given a unit of measure, and whether, once measured, it could be efficiently allocated. From the moment attention was named as scarce, it became something waiting to be counted.
This starting point breaks from the pattern set by the nineteen essays before this one. In each of those, the thing the construct needed to render commensurable already sat in the world, plain and physical: a field of land, a hold full of cargo, a day's labor. All that was missing was a shared unit. Attention has no such prior existence. It occupies no space, cannot be moved, cannot be banked for tomorrow, and disappears in the very instant it is spent. To build a scale for a thing like that, one first has to manufacture its footprints.
Manufacturing footprints is the thread running through every section that follows, and it grows finer each time. First: was it seen at all. Then: was it clicked. Then: how long did the person linger, where did they scroll to, where did they arrive from, where did they go next, whom are they connected to, and what can all of this, added together, be made to predict. Each added variable sharpens the scale by one more degree, and every sharpening pulls in a fresh population of things that had never been countable before.
Twenty-three years later, in October of 1994, a website ran what is generally credited as the first banner advertisement on the web. It is remembered today chiefly for one statistic: its click-through rate is said to have reached forty-four percent.
People who worked in the industry at the time, looking back on it, did not dwell on the fact that advertising had finally arrived online. What they dwelled on was something else entirely: for the first time, an advertiser could know how many people had actually seen an advertisement, and how many had done something in response.
That distinction set the terms for the next thirty years. Newspapers and television also sold advertising, but the only figures they could ever report were circulation and ratings — estimated totals, guesses dressed up as numbers. A television commercial airs, and no one can say who watched it, who got up to refill a glass of water halfway through, who watched with total indifference. Half of what an advertiser paid was, in effect, payment for a number it could never actually verify.
This was the dividing line.
From this point forward, the audience stopped being a formless mass of people. It broke apart into discrete, countable events: an impression, a click, an interaction.
And once a thing can be counted, it can be settled; once it can be settled, it can be bid on; and once it can be bid on, someone will always find a way to make the number larger. This road has already been walked several times over the course of this series, except that this time, what waits at the far end of it is neither a plot of land nor a shipment of goods.
In the nineteen essays before this one, the remainder was always what spilled out of the ledger: the old debt no one could ever quite settle, the column measured with precision but never actually examined, the proof that could not be produced, the connections with no column to sit in, the person whose reading on systemic risk came back as zero.
The construct had tried nine different ways of handling it, and every one of the nine was defensive: loosening the requirement, taking a new name, measuring precisely and declining to ask further, converting it into a figure that could be folded into cost, drawing the boundary a notch tighter, giving it an orbit that circled the ledger without ever touching it, demanding a voucher it could not produce, reclassifying it, or simply keeping it off the books.
What happens across the next thirty years runs in the opposite direction.
The construct stops waiting for the remainder to spill over. It goes out and takes it.
To be precise, going out and taking it is not the same as seizing it by force. What actually happens is more fundamental: shape gets manufactured for things that never had any. A mind wandering today, three extra minutes spent somewhere yesterday, a sudden urge to buy something last month — these things had always been happening; they had simply never become events that could be written down. The construct's first move is to turn them into events.
2. The Warning They Filed Away
In 1998, two graduate students published a paper on a large-scale hypertextual web search engine. That paper marked the technical origin of the company that would grow out of it.
In the appendix of the paper's full version, buried in a section on advertising, the two of them expressed open doubt about search funded by advertisers. The sentence that matters reads: advertising-funded search engines will be inherently biased toward the advertisers and away from the needs of the consumers.
This is not a paradox that critics invented for them after the fact. It is a judgment the two of them wrote down themselves, at the very start of their venture.
The place this sentence occupies is the same kind of place occupied by the half-deleted Smith of Essay 9, or the clause in Essay 17 that almost never gets invoked. The construct left a warning against itself inside its own archive, and that warning survives intact, available to anyone willing to look. It was never destroyed. It was simply never followed.
Precisely because the warning survives, the turn that came later deserves closer scrutiny. It was not technological necessity working itself out. It was a choice, made under commercial pressure and within reach of a scalable business model, to walk the very road its founders had once flagged as dangerous.
This matters as an argument against fatalism. The whole subsequent machinery tends to get told as a story of technology growing on its own: give it a network and it will grow advertising; give it advertising and it will grow tracking; give it tracking and it will grow profiles. But what these two wrote down proves that someone, at the time, could see another road, and could see in advance what the chosen road would cost. The road was chosen. No one was simply swept along by it.
The shape of that road was worked out, during these very same years, by an entirely different company.
Between 1998 and 2001, a search company turned pay-per-click search advertising into an organized market. In 2001 it announced publicly that it was the creator of the market for pay-for-performance search. In the second quarter of that year alone, it brokered three hundred and twenty-three million paid, targeted referrals, with roughly forty-five thousand advertisers bidding against one another for position in the search results.
It charged nothing unless someone clicked.
The weight of that one design choice is easy to pass over, so it is worth spelling out.
Before this, advertising had always been priced by space and by time: so much for a full page, so much for thirty seconds in prime time, priced off a circulation figure, off a ratings estimate. What was being bought was position — a chance at exposure, the possibility of being seen by some estimated number of people over some stretch of time.
Pay-per-click changed what was actually being priced. The advertiser was no longer buying a position. It was buying an action.
On its face this looked like nothing more than a fairer way to charge: if nobody paid attention to your ad, you owed nothing. It sounds, if anything, like a concession to the advertiser. But the real consequence lies elsewhere. Once only the action counts, the entire machine grows in whatever direction produces more actions, not in whatever direction makes the content itself better. Essay 13 already made this point: once the construct settles on a unit of measure, all subsequent effort bends toward that unit.
And that action is performed by one specific person, at one specific moment.
For the first time, then, a verifiable line ran between the advertiser and that person. In the old, murky account, an advertiser paid for an estimated total; now every cent it spent corresponded to an actual person actually lifting a finger. Inside the advertising industry this was treated as a thorough and unambiguous advance. It was.
In the fourth quarter of 2000, the same search company launched self-serve text ads, at first charged by impression; by the first quarter of 2002 it had converted its entire advertising system to pay-per-click.
From this point, a machine had its basic unit. That unit was not an inch of page, not a second of airtime, not a thousand impressions.
It was a person lifting a finger to click.
This unit had a property no scale before it had ever possessed: it could only be completed by the very person being measured. An acre of land does not have to consent to being surveyed. A hold of cargo does not have to cooperate with being weighed. This unit does. If no one clicks, the number simply does not exist. The raw material for the entire machine could only be manufactured, by hand, by billions of people every day — people who, in manufacturing it, did not believe they were producing anything at all.
3. The Auction No One Attends
In 2004, that company prepared to go public, and the filing it submitted described its machine with unusual clarity.
Advertisers paid only when someone clicked, and every single search query triggered an automatic auction.
An ad's position depended on more than its bid. It also depended on measures like click-through rate, used as a stand-in for interest: an ad that was more relevant, more precisely targeted, would rise automatically simply by being clicked more often.
The filing offered a worked example of the pricing. Bidder A bid one dollar but paid only sixty-one cents; bidder B bid sixty cents but paid fifty-one; bidder C bid fifty cents and was charged the minimum, five cents.
This example is worth pausing over, because it reveals something quite refined: the highest bidder does not necessarily pay its own bid. What it pays depends on how much the bidder ranked below it offered, and on how likely the platform judges its own ad to be clicked.
Between what a person bids and what that person actually pays lies a layer of prediction.
That layer of prediction is the single most important part of the whole machine. It means what an advertiser pays depends not only on what it is willing to offer, but on how likely the platform thinks its ad is to be clicked — which is to say the platform is simultaneously running the auction and appraising the goods, and the number it appraises determines directly how much the platform itself collects. No earlier market had ever occupied this position. An auction house does not set the price of the lot it sells. An exchange does not wager on which stock is about to rise.
This is precisely where this machine parts ways with every market that came before it.
In earlier markets, price took shape between two people. A buyer names a figure, a seller counters, or an auctioneer calls a number until no one raises it further. Price is the outcome of a negotiation or a bidding contest, and the parties to it are the buyer and the seller.
Here, a third party takes part in setting the price — and that third party is not present, and does not know it took part at all.
It is the person doing the searching.
His search terms entered the auction. His past clicking habits entered the auction. His estimated interests entered the auction. He decided who would rank first, and he decided how much the advertiser ranked first would owe.
And he himself never knew the auction had taken place. The entire sequence, from the moment he pressed enter to the moment the page appeared, took under a second.
That fraction of a second is not a technical footnote. It is the condition that makes the whole arrangement possible at all. Any step requiring a human reaction would slow the system down past the point where billions of repetitions could run; and anything too fast for a person to notice is, by the same stroke, too fast to be questioned. The construct once relied on concealment to keep questions from being asked — Essay 17 already described concealment's function as a way of saving effort. Here concealment is not even necessary, because the whole transaction is finished before anyone could notice it happening.
In the first quarter of 2003, the same company extended this logic beyond the search page itself. Websites that joined its network could carry these ads on their own pages, with advertisers still paying strictly by the click.
It was no longer only the moment of searching. Many of the moments spent simply browsing were now wired into the same settlement system.
Web content, ad space, an advertiser's spending, and a viewer's actions had all been tied together into one apparatus.
In 2007 a federal agency approved that company's acquisition of an advertising-technology firm for three point one billion dollars, stating explicitly that it would not block the deal on privacy grounds, since privacy fell outside its antitrust authority — while at the same time acknowledging that the entire online advertising market had privacy problems of its own.
Looking back, the significance of that acquisition is this: the auction logic built for search advertising, the delivery mechanics of display advertising, and the infrastructure of tracking and third-party ad-serving were stitched together at a far deeper level than before.
Once stitched together, a single person's path across the internet stopped being a scatter of unrelated fragments. What he looked at on one site began shaping what he was shown on another; the words he searched yesterday followed him into today. Essay 18 described a machine that eventually began keeping other ledgers besides its own; here the direction runs differently — what is being recorded is still the outside world, except that world has now been strung into a single continuous line.
4. Counted Without a Click
Turning behavior into a trajectory requires one specific capability: the ability to recognize that this is the same person as before.
Around 1999 and 2000, an identifying marker stored inside the browser, working together with advertising networks, advanced what a person had looked at on one site into a record of what he had done across a great many sites.
In 2000, that same federal agency submitted a report on online profiling to Congress.
The report noted that the information gathered by ad networks was usually linked to the network's own identifying number rather than tied directly to any real name.
Then it wrote down a sentence that mattered more than the rest: this kind of information was collected, in its own words, even if the consumer never clicks on any advertisement.
That sentence describes a situation that had never existed before.
In the previous nineteen essays, for a person to enter the ledger at all, he first had to do something. He had to borrow money, sign a contract, pay rent, walk into a factory, buy an item, or at the very least be entered once onto some roster somewhere. The ledger recorded transactions that had actually taken place.
Here, no transaction is required. No click is required. No consent is required. No awareness is required.
Merely passing by is enough.
Those three words mark a boundary. In the nineteen essays before this one, a person and the construct always shared at least one point of contact: he signed something, he paid something, he was entered on a list, he drew a wage, he stood before a judgment once. Contact leaves behind a point in time — something that can be pointed to, argued over, revisited after the fact. Passing by leaves no such point behind.
This also reveals something about the remainder's nature. In earlier essays, the remainder usually needed some specific moment to show itself: the day of settlement, the day of judgment, the weeks when resources ran short. Here the recording never stops, and no such moment exists. A thing recorded continuously, with no day ever set aside for reconciling the account, is a thing that never gets the chance to be laid out on the table for anyone to examine.
A few figures from that report are worth setting down exactly as given. In the sample surveyed at the time, fifty-seven percent of the busiest websites allowed third parties to place identifying markers, and of those, only twenty-two percent mentioned third-party markers or data collection anywhere in their privacy policy. Among the hundred largest websites, seventy-eight percent allowed third-party markers; only fifty-one percent disclosed it.
One more figure says even more about the situation: at the time, only forty percent of computer users had ever heard of this kind of identifying marker at all.
The report also recorded a worry current at the time: that this sort of profiling might be used to set the price and terms of goods and services, even life insurance. Commentators gave the practice a name, borrowed from an older banking habit of drawing lines on a map to exclude certain neighborhoods from lending — they called it drawing lines online.
This distinction is worth making precisely, because it moves the whole matter from the mild territory of getting to know you better to somewhere else entirely.
Being profiled does not only mean seeing advertisements that fit you more closely. It can mean the very same item is quoted to you at a different price. It can mean some insurance policy carries different terms for you. It can mean certain opportunities simply never appear in front of you at all — and you would never know they had existed.
Essay 19 observed that the scale built for rescue could illuminate institutions but not individuals. Here the direction runs the other way: this scale resolves down to a level so fine that even the person being measured does not notice it happening.
What the two cases share is this: in both, the party being illuminated is not there.
Being absent is one more form of a question the previous essays have kept circling back to. In Essay 13, the people who could not produce documentation were not present at their own judgment. In Essay 16, the people left outside the register were not present when the register was compiled. In Essay 19, the people who lost their homes were not present when it was decided who would be rescued. This time it goes further still: he is not only absent from the room — he does not even know he has been counted at all.
5. A Friend's Endorsement, For Sale
In 2012, another company preparing to go public disclosed, in its own filing, a different sort of thing entirely.
When a person clicks like, or leaves a comment on a post, that action gets pushed out to his friends through the news feed — and a brand, the filing explained, could purchase a product that would significantly increase the reach, the frequency, and the prominence of that social action.
Translated into plain speech: the fact that you think something is worthwhile had just become purchasable inventory.
A word of fairness belongs here. A person telling a friend that something works well is one of the oldest transactions in any market, and it was happening long before any of this — the economy of remembered favors in Essay 1 ran on exactly this fuel. The platform did not invent word of mouth. What it did was attach a price list to it.
This step reaches further than pay-per-click ever did.
Pay-per-click bought your action. This bought the weight your action carried with someone else.
And that weight was valuable precisely because it was not advertising.
An advertisement on a page puts people on guard: they know the position was bought, they know whoever is speaking got paid for it. A like from a friend carries no such warning. It appears in the same feed, looks exactly like everything around it, and has already been paid for. A person doubts an advertisement; that same person does not doubt the fact that a friend clicked like. Personal trust was not routed around here. It was taken as raw material.
This step succeeded because of one small technical difference: a social platform knows who is friends with whom. The advertising machines that came before it knew what a person had looked at; this machine also knows who he knows, who will see what he does, whose word he is more likely to take. A relationship — a thing that had only ever existed inside the memories of the people involved, with no roster, no identifying number, no measure of its own strength — acquired, the moment it was recorded, all three.
Earlier essays have said, more than once, that anonymous pricing and personal, face-to-face trust have never simply replaced one another.
In Essay 6, paper money needed people willing to vouch for it before it could stand on its own. In Essay 17, the common scale ultimately depended on a group of people willing to keep honoring the account. In Essay 18, beneath every standard contract and every rating, some irreducible requirement to trust the other party remained buried at each joint.
In each of those cases, the personal was propping the anonymous machine up from underneath.
This time is different.
This time the anonymous machine reaches out on its own and takes hold of the personal, converting it into a distribution capacity with a price attached.
Trust did not prop up the machine. Trust became the machine's feedstock.
The difference between the two can be put this way: whatever props a machine up is remembered only once the machine breaks down; whatever serves as feedstock gets used up every single day the machine runs normally. The first reveals itself in a crisis. The second thins out, day by day, in ordinary time, without there ever being a single day when anyone notices it has grown thinner.
And feedstock gets consumed. If a person discovers that a friend's recommendation was mixed in with paid distribution, the next time he sees that friend click like he will think about it one degree more than before. That extra degree of thought will not show up immediately in any number anywhere; it accumulates slowly, and once it has accumulated far enough, the thing being treated as raw material is simply worth less than it used to be. Here the construct runs into an object it finds very hard to manage: the harder the vein is mined, the thinner it runs.
6. The Price of a Possibility
This is the point where the single most important part of the whole story comes into view.
On the display-advertising side, real-time bidding emerged around 2009. One industry retrospective notes that on a particular ad exchange, the share of inventory sold through real-time bidding jumped from eight percent in January of 2010 to sixty-eight percent by May of 2011.
In a little over a year, it went from under one-tenth to nearly seven-tenths.
This curve's shape has appeared before in this series. Essay 18's notional principal, Essay 14's reserves and liabilities — whenever they climbed, they climbed this same way: no single year produced a dramatic break; each year simply did a little more than the year before it; and only in hindsight had the world already changed into something else.
By this stage, an advertisement was no longer something sold once, in a fixed corner of a page. Every single impression could now trigger an automatic, instantaneous, cross-platform auction.
And inside the formula these auctions used to rank their results, one component deserves to be pulled out and examined on its own.
According to that social platform's own explanation to advertisers, the auction ranked bids by total value, built out of three components: the bid itself, an estimated action rate, and ad quality.
An estimated action rate.
Those three words deserve to be read slowly.
What they mean is this: the platform estimates, for this one specific person, right now, how likely he is, having seen this particular advertisement, to take the action in question. Will he click. Will he install the app. Will he fill out the form. Will he buy.
And that estimate feeds directly into the price.
To be clear, this estimate does not need to be accurate. It only needs to be slightly more accurate than a competitor's estimate, and only on average, across enormous numbers. Looking at any single person, the platform can be entirely wrong; averaged across hundreds of millions of impressions, that small edge is money. This is one more way this machine differs from every scale that came before it: it never sets out to measure any one specific person correctly. It only needs to measure a very large population slightly more correctly than everyone else does.
In the nineteen essays before this one, whatever the construct priced was always something that already existed, or had already happened. A piece of land has an area. A day of labor has a duration. A debt has a principal. A contract has a notional value. A house has a sale price. Even the most abstract instruments — options, swaps, synthetic products — price some already-existing underlying asset's future performance.
Here, what gets priced is something that has not happened yet, and quite possibly never will.
You did not click. You may never click. But whether you will click has already, tens of milliseconds earlier, been reduced to a number, and that number has already decided which advertiser won this particular impression, and how much that advertiser owes for it.
A person's possibility has been settled — and that possibility neither needs to come true, nor does.
It is worth glancing back at this point. Essay 11 explained that labor power is a peculiar commodity because what gets sold is not work already finished but a capacity to work over some future stretch of time — already one step ahead of what is being traded, since the thing traded had not happened yet. Here the step goes further still. Labor power still eventually has to be used: an employer who pays still has to call the worker in. Here, that final step is not even required. Your possibility gets sold, and you are free to do nothing at all.
The common measures of the industrial age were hours worked, units produced, freight charged, prices, interest rates — all of them pointing at something already completed.
This era's newly added common measures are click-through rate, cost per click, relevance score, quality ranking, estimated action rate, average price per ad, a person's lifetime value.
All of them point at something that has not happened yet, and at how easily a person can be anticipated.
Strictly speaking, this is not a seizure of anyone's inner life. Nobody has taken hold of your thoughts.
What gets possessed and traded is the outward trace an inner life leaves behind, and the predictability that can be calculated from those traces.
This distinction has to be held onto, not overstated. Nobody reads your thoughts. Nobody takes your will away from you. Predictability is not an inner life; it is the regularity an inner life leaves on the outside. A person remains free, at any moment, to break the pattern — and that fact turns out to matter a great deal for what comes next.
And here comes the single most important turn in this entire history.
Once predictability itself becomes a commodity, increasing predictability becomes a business.
A scholar who studies this mechanism carried the thought all the way to its conclusion: the surest way to predict behavior, she wrote, is to intervene at its source and shape it.
Essay 18 observed that a model does not stand beside the market describing it; it enters the market and changes it, so that the thing being measured no longer holds still — it moves according to whatever reading the scale gives it.
Here it goes one level further.
The scale is no longer merely waiting for the thing it measures to move on its own. It has begun reaching in and reshaping the thing it measures into something easier to measure.
A person who is easier to predict reads higher on this particular ledger. And so every practice that makes people more predictable now carries an economic rationale of its own: a fixed prompt, a recommendation that surfaces exactly when you are about to leave, a day sliced into many identically sized segments.
Not because anyone involved is malicious. Because on this ledger, being predictable simply is the value.
This is the form the construct finds hardest of all to handle. The nine methods described earlier were all ways of handling a remainder after it had already appeared, and here a tenth emerges — the only one that pushes outward rather than inward. It no longer processes whatever has already overflowed. It goes and remakes the very source the overflow comes from, so that it overflows a little less. A thing that was never going to run past the edge of the scale in the first place is a thing the construct never has to trouble itself with cleaning up.
7. Too New, or Not New Enough
Everything laid out above traces back to a thesis proposed by one particular scholar — a thesis that has proven highly controversial, and both sides of the controversy deserve to be laid out.
Her central account runs as follows. That search company discovered, in the internet's early years, that the traces left behind by human behavior were not merely a byproduct of improving its service — they could be extracted, refined, and sold. She gave the extracted material a name: behavioral surplus. Behavioral surplus, in her account, gets manufactured into prediction products and sold into a market that trades in people's future behavior; and in a later phase, platforms stop merely predicting behavior and start, through an entire architecture of design, tuning and inducing it.
She also supplied a figure: that company's revenue grew from eighty-six million dollars in 2001 to three point two billion dollars in 2004, a rise of more than thirty-five times over. It was precisely this rate of growth, she argues, that exposed an invention that had until then stayed hidden.
Her supporters value, above all, her capacity for naming. Free services, personalization, the small red notification dot, the recommendation feed, the smart-home device, the black-box auction — scattered experiences like these get gathered into a single continuous historical thread. One reviewer called the resulting book both a descriptive tour de force and a theoretical triumph, agreeing that it had genuinely captured a new business model, a new mode of extraction, and a new mode of control.
The criticism, meanwhile, comes in four distinct varieties, and they do not resemble one another.
Laying out all four exactly as they stand matters, because they are not the same objection wearing different clothes. Some say she made the new thing sound newer than it is. Some say she accounted for too little of the old. Some say her language is pitched too strongly. Some say all this was said before, and said closer to the root of the matter. Every one of the four can hold up while still granting every fact laid out in the six sections above.
The first kind says she made it sound too new. The same reviewer quoted above points out that earlier research traditions were never adequately reckoned with, and that describing all this as the occupation of a lawless frontier will not do, because its relationship to law is far more complicated, and far more generative, than that image allows. The critics do not deny that something new exists. They simply think it stands atop a much longer history of law, infrastructure, and governance.
The second kind says: too much surveillance, too little capitalism. One critic put it in a single sharp line: surveillance capitalism, unsurprisingly, turns out to be more surveillance than capitalism. His point is not to let the platforms off the hook. It is that fixating only on behavioral surplus risks treating the deeper logic of capital accumulation as background noise — and that is exactly where long-run profitability, competitive pressure, the externalizing of costs, state support, and global inequality all actually live.
The third kind comes from analysts working in law and policy. One long review concedes that she has identified a genuine danger, but argues the case is repeatedly buried under overstatement; these critics prefer the term surveillance economy to surveillance capitalism, and explicitly want to challenge the claim of a radical break from what came before. The disagreement here is not over whether a problem exists, but over whether these problems earn the right to be named a new stage of capitalism.
The fourth kind comes out of an older tradition of labor scholarship. Some researchers describe social media as a site of what they call playbor, stressing how the line between leisure time and labor time has worn away; others describe platformization as the practice of parceling out a vast quantity of severely underpaid or entirely unpaid tasks to users, coordinated through standardization, fragmentation, and the breaking of work into micro-tasks. For this camp, the point is not some wholly new capitalist logic but that digital capitalism has reorganized labor, consumption, play, and sociality into a single mechanism of value accumulation.
A further strand emphasizes global inequality, framing the data relationship as a form of data colonialism — not a claim that today simply repeats old colonialism, but that human life itself is now continuously appropriated as raw material for accumulation.
On this point, a scholar who also studies digital labor offered a warning worth recording exactly as he gave it. Reaching straight for analogies between today's data arrangements and slavery, imperialism, or colonialism, he wrote, risks missing what is historically distinctive about this new arrangement.
That warning matters a great deal for how this piece of history ought to be written.
Essay 8 described an episode in which an entire person was pressed flat into a price plane — one that involved legal ownership and sale, involved violence, involved a person's name being entered into an insurance company's records. None of that is present here.
The distinction is not only about the presence or absence of violence. The more crucial distinction concerns the object of the transaction. In that earlier episode, what got pressed into the price plane was a person's entire body, and the law said so explicitly: it could be mortgaged, it could be inherited, it could be entered into an insurance policy. Here, no document anywhere states who belongs to whom, and none could, because the thing being traded is not an entity that could belong to anyone in the first place.
What happens here is something else entirely: no one owns you under the law, while your attention and your behavior are strenuously kept in a state of being priceable, calculable, and sellable at every moment.
Collapsing the two into a single story does an injustice to history, and lets slip past whatever is actually distinctive about the one happening now.
This discipline has already been applied once in this series. Essay 16 read three famines side by side, and it too required keeping three different technologies of exclusion carefully distinct rather than folding them into one undifferentiated story. Distinguishing them was never meant to lessen their weight — quite the opposite: only once a thing's exact shape has been stated precisely does it become possible to say what it actually did.
8. The Thing That Got Away
The final set of debates concerns what ought to be done about all this, and it does not resolve either.
One camp argues that data should be treated as labor. Several researchers proposed, in 2018, that data should be regarded, at least to some degree, as labor — rather than as capital that firms simply generate by observing what people naturally do. Their argument: platforms function as the dominant buyer of data, approaching something close to monopsony power; treating data as free underestimates what users actually contribute, deepens distributional inequality, and lets dominant platforms go on profiting indefinitely from a price of zero.
This camp's strength lies in how thoroughly it dismantles the word free.
The word free has already surfaced earlier in this series. In Essay 12, housework registered as zero on the books partly because no one had ever been required to put a price on it. The situation here is similar but not identical: there, no one was doing the counting at all; here, the counting is extraordinarily precise, except the proceeds of that counting land on the other side of the table. The people using these platforms are not contributing nothing in exchange for a free service — a platform's value genuinely depends, in part, on the signals, preferences, text, images, clicks, tags, and feedback its users go on producing.
The objections to this camp come in several forms.
One is conceptual. A scholar asked directly, in 2024: is data contribution really labor? His answer was that, measured against everyday intuitions about what work is, data contribution usually fails to meet people's instinctive standards for significance, effort, and interpersonal recognition. His point was not that nothing should be regulated, only that calling every act of data contribution labor may be stretching the concept past where it can hold.
A second is political-economic. Some researchers argue that the more accurate phrase is not data as labor but data as capital; what should matter, on this view, is not issuing users back pay but how data feeds into an accumulation process with no natural endpoint.
A third runs deeper still. Some researchers resist putting the emphasis on compensation at all, arguing that framing the problem as one of paying wages for data risks conceding, too quickly, the very common measure the platform itself has already set — as though everything could be resolved through compensation. What they want to point out instead is that the platform is not simply underpaying you by some fixed amount; it is remaking the boundaries of the lived world itself, turning more and more things that should never have been subject to continuous extraction into inputs available for harvesting at any moment.
Compressed to two sentences, the two camps read like this.
One asks: since the people using the platform are the ones creating the value, why shouldn't they be paid for it.
The other asks: why accept, in the first place, the premise that a life can be sliced into settleable inputs at all.
The first camp wants to pull these people back into contract and distribution. The second suspects the language of contract has already arrived one step too late, because the boundary in question had already been redrawn before contract ever got there.
Both sides, in fact, agree on the same underlying fact, and differ only on which direction to take it from there. What they agree on is this: something belonging to a person is being continuously taken, and the taking of it has never gone through anything resembling real negotiation. Where they part is on whether the language of negotiation is still the right tool for getting it back.
No verdict will be offered here.
But whichever side one takes, one thing is clear from the record itself: this scale has never once measured everything there was to measure.
The 2000 report already noted that only forty percent of people had heard of that kind of identifying marker at the time, and that the profile itself remains invisible to the person it describes. Identifying markers can be deleted, browser settings can be changed, and the simple fact of not knowing is itself enough to destabilize a profile.
What has happened since is more direct still. Research found that after one region introduced privacy rules, the effectiveness of display advertising at shifting purchase intent fell by roughly sixty-five percent.
That figure deserves to be read two ways at once.
On one side: targeted advertising's value is not an invention of the imagination. It is real, and it is considerable.
On the other side: the machine that sets internal prices for all of this depends heavily on its capacity to track people, and that capacity is not irreversible. It can be cut away by law, cut away by browsers, cut away by operating systems.
This point is worth holding onto, because it appears only rarely in the nineteen essays before this one. The construct's measuring range has, all along, expanded outward: from clay tablets to coins, from coins to paper, from paper to equations, from equations to contracts worth hundreds of trillions in notional value. This time, for once, the range was deliberately pushed back a notch — and what pushed it back was not a crisis. It was rules, and it was devices. For the first time, the construct's boundary was pulled inward from the outside, and the pulling actually worked.
In its 2024 annual report, that same social platform still had to concede to its investors that regulatory conditions, along with changes to third-party mobile operating systems and browsers, had limited its ability to gather signals, target advertising, and measure results, and had hurt its advertising revenue as a consequence.
A company that had made predictability its core business, writing that sentence into its own official filing, amounts to an admission: the range of that scale was never set by the world it was measuring. It was set by how far it was permitted to reach.
Now it is possible to return to that widely repeated line: you are not the customer, you are the product being sold.
That line is crude, and it is not quite right.
A platform rarely puts a single price tag on an entire person. What it produces instead is a string of far more fragmented, constantly shifting shadow prices: what your next click is worth, how much three extra seconds of your attention raises an ad's relevance score, how much leverage one like from your friend hands a brand, how much more an advertiser will pay because you have been judged high-intent, whether your profile gets you sorted into a high-risk category in some market and charged accordingly.
What gets turned into an object in this market is not the person in any legal sense.
It is that person's predictable likeness.
This might sound like a softening of the claim. It is not. Something being traded as a stand-in for you, and you yourself being traded, are entirely different matters under the law; but in the texture of daily life, the distance between the two is not nearly so wide. You apply for insurance, and what the other side examines is that likeness. You open a page, and the price you are shown is calculated off that likeness. You go looking for a job, and that likeness is what gets read first. You yourself are always there in the room, and the you that is there takes no part in any of these calculations.
The part of a person hardest to predict is exactly the part most essentially their own: changing your mind, ignoring the prompt, turning the phone face down, not wanting to buy today, suddenly wanting to buy tomorrow, unable to say why.
On this particular ledger, none of that counts as value. It counts as noise.
In the nineteen essays before this one, the remainder was whatever the ledger let slip past its edges. Here the remainder is whatever the ledger classifies as noise: it was not missed. It was measured, and then it was subtracted, because it lowered the accuracy of the prediction.
And the very fact that it lowers the accuracy of the prediction is exactly the proof that it is still there.
The ledger has not yet balanced. It is still being kept.
